CI note: if the Perlan gateway suite hangs on `ws_reconnect_spec`, it's the known flake where the mock broker drops the socket before the retry timer arms. Don't restart the whole pipeline — just rerun the gateway stage. It reproduces maybe one run in twenty on the Harfell runners. If it fails twice in a row, ping the platform channel and include the trace token printed below.

build token for kajog-baguf: htk14_e43bf70f92bbf6

## Tuning

The receipt mailer (Almsgate) batches donation receipts and sends through the Thornquay relay. On-call: if the queue backs up, resist the urge to crank batch size — the relay rate-limits per connection, and bigger batches just mean bigger retries. Scale worker count first, then shorten the flush interval. Dedupe window must stay longer than the retry horizon or donors get duplicate receipts, which generates tickets. All knobs live in one place and are read at worker start. Current production values follow.

tuning table, kajop-yafof:
QUOTAS = {
    "wenath": 10,
    "ulaael": 5,
}

While onboarding new hires to the Sketchfern diagram editor, we noticed that undo and redo behave differently in staging versus production. Staging retains a much deeper history stack and snapshots the canvas more frequently, which masks memory issues that only surface in production. This is classic configuration drift: someone raised the limits in staging during a debugging session and never reverted them. To reproduce and compare, start the editor service locally with the settings below.

config for kahag-tafop:
WENWYN_PIN=7412
WENWYN_TENANT=fenion
WENWYN_METRICS_HOST=metrics.wenwyn.zemvarnet.local
WENWYN_SEAL=seal_cafee3b9
WENWYN_STANDBY_TEAM=praox

## Changed defaults

Heads up: the Ledgerline tax-rate lookup cache now defaults to a 15-minute TTL instead of 24 hours. Turns out rates in the Veldt County sandbox were going stale mid-demo, which was embarrassing. Eviction is now LRU rather than FIFO, and the cache warms on boot. If you're reviewing, check that nothing hardcodes the old TTL. The new defaults land as follows.

deployment values, bajop-taweg:
holwyn:
  log_level: debug
  metrics_host: metrics.holwyn.zemvarsys.internal
  pool_size: 32